From 629a62066859d77159c3dbe8a2f4120bebb5bf04 Mon Sep 17 00:00:00 2001 From: Ryan Wang Date: Sun, 23 Apr 2023 12:37:33 +0800 Subject: [PATCH] chore: set eslint max-warnings option and remove unused imports (#3822)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it #### What type of PR is this? /kind improvement /area console #### What this PR does / why we need it: 调整 ESLint 的执行参数,添加 max-warnings 为 0,意味着在提交或者运行 CI 的时候不再允许包含 warning 级别的检测。 #### Does this PR introduce a user-facing change? ```release-note None ``` --- console/package.json | 4 ++-- console/src/modules/interface/themes/ThemeDetail.vue | 3 --- console/src/modules/system/roles/RoleDetail.vue | 2 -- 3 files changed, 2 insertions(+), 7 deletions(-) diff --git a/console/package.json b/console/package.json index 4667f7a30..e0431a24b 100644 --- a/console/package.json +++ b/console/package.json @@ -15,7 +15,7 @@ "test:e2e": "start-server-and-test preview http://127.0.0.1:5050/ 'cypress open'", "test:e2e:ci": "start-server-and-test preview http://127.0.0.1:5050/ 'cypress run'", "typecheck": "vue-tsc --noEmit -p tsconfig.app.json --composite false && pnpm run typecheck:packages", - "lint": "eslint ./src --ext .vue,.js,.jsx,.cjs,.mjs,.ts,.tsx,.cts,.mts --ignore-path .gitignore && pnpm run lint:packages", + "lint": "eslint ./src --ext .vue,.js,.jsx,.cjs,.mjs,.ts,.tsx,.cts,.mts --ignore-path .gitignore --max-warnings=0 && pnpm run lint:packages", "prettier": "prettier --write './src/**/*.{vue,js,jsx,ts,tsx,css,scss,json,yml,yaml,html}' && pnpm run prettier:packages", "typecheck:packages": "pnpm --parallel --filter \"./packages/**\" run typecheck", "lint:packages": "pnpm --parallel --filter \"./packages/**\" lint", @@ -27,7 +27,7 @@ "prettier --write" ], "*.{js,ts,vue,tsx,jsx}": [ - "eslint --fix" + "eslint --fix --max-warnings=0" ] }, "workspaces": [ diff --git a/console/src/modules/interface/themes/ThemeDetail.vue b/console/src/modules/interface/themes/ThemeDetail.vue index 6c59ff6d4..b5ab21e33 100644 --- a/console/src/modules/interface/themes/ThemeDetail.vue +++ b/console/src/modules/interface/themes/ThemeDetail.vue @@ -1,13 +1,10 @@